Скачать презентацию
Идет загрузка презентации. Пожалуйста, подождите
Презентация была опубликована 11 лет назад пользователемДарья Бабкина
1 Базы данных. Назначение и основные функции.
2 Хранение и поиск информации Информационные системы Реляционные БД СУБД
3 Базы данных. БД – организованная совокупность данных, предназначенная для длительного хранения во внешней памяти ЭВМ, постоянного обновления и использования. БД – информационная модель некоторой реальной системы, например книжного фонда библиотеки, кадрового состава предприятия, учебного процесса в школе и т.д.
4 Признаки классификации БД Характер хранимой информации: 1.Фактографические (содержат данные представляемые в краткой форме и строго фиксированных форматах) 2.Документальные (содержат архивы документов) Способ хранения информации: 1.Централизованные (вся информация хранится на одном компьютере) 2.Распределенные (используются в локальных и глобальных сетях)
5 Виды структур данных. Иерархические БД Сетевые БД Реляционные (табличные) БД
6 Виды БД Реляционные БД Ключи в реляционной БД Типы полей в реляционной БД
7 Ключи в реляционной БД. Ключ в базе данных – это поле (совокупность полей), значение которого не повторяется у разных записей. Главный ключ – имя поля или нескольких полей, совокупность значений которых однозначно определяет запись.
8 Составной ключ Состоит из двух полей. Сочетание их значений не повторяется в разных записях.
9 Простой ключ. НомерАвторНазваниеГодПолка 001Беляев А.Р. Звезда КЭЦ Олеша Ю.К. Избранное Беляев А.Р. Избранное 19941
10 Составной ключ. Город школыДиректорАдресТелефон Крюков1Иванов А.П. Пушкина, Шадринск 1Строев С.С. Лесная, Шадринск 2Иванов А.П. Мира,
11 Типы полей в реляционной БД Тип – определяет множество значений, которое может принимать данное поле в различных записях. Числовой Символьный Дата/время Логический
12 Типы полей. Числовой – значение поля может быть только числом. Символьный – символьные последовательности(слова, тексты, коды и т.п.) Дата/время – календарные даты, время суток. Логический – да, нет.
13 БД учет затрат времени. Дата Дд.мм.гг. ВремяЗатрач Время дела Нач Кон :25 13: :45 17: :35 12:
14 БД факультативы Ф.И.ИЗОХимияТанцы Иванов Петя 101 Петров Ваня 011 Сидоров Витя 100
15 Информационные системы. Информационная система – это совокупность базы данных всего комплекса аппаратно-программных средств для её хранения, изменения и поиска информации, для взаимодействия с пользователем.
16 Системы управления БД СУБД Среда Режимы работы Система команд Пользовательский интерфейс
17 СУБД MS Access СУБД – ориентированная на программистов или пользователей. Для программистов – являются системами программирования со своим специализированным языком, в среде которых программисты создают программы обработки БД (FoxPro, Paradox и др.)
18 Для пользователей – помогает пользователю, не прибегая к программированию, легко выполнять основные действия с базой данных: создание, редактирование и манипулирование с данными (MS Access) MS Access работает в ОС Windows, может использоваться на автономном ПК и в локальной ком сети.
19 Назначение Access Специализированный исполнитель для работы с реляционными БД.
20 Среда Access Имеет интерфейс, характерный для Windows – приложений. Включает в себя: 1.Титульную строку с кнопками управления окном. 2.Главное меню. 3.Панель инструментов. 4.Рабочее поле. 5.Строка состояния.
21 Данные для работы в Access Таблица – это главный тип объекта. Объекты составляющие таблицу – это записи и поля. Свойства элементов таблицы определяются типами полей, форматами полей и др. параметрами. Форма – вспомогательный объект. Создаются для дополнительно удобства пользователя при просмотре, вводе и редактировании данных.
22 Запрос – результат обращения пользователя к СУБД для поиска данных, добавления, удаления и обновления записей. Результат поиска (выборки) данных представляется в табличном виде. Отчет – это документ, предназначенный для вывода на печать, сформированный на основании информации, содержащейся в таблицах и запросах.
23 Макросы и модули – являются объектами повышенной сложности и при начальной знакомстве с БД могут не использоваться. Схема – описание структуры связей в многотабличной БД.
24 Условная(гипотетическая) реляционная БД. Открытие файла Команда: открыть Получение справки Команда: Справка для
25 Функции Добавление новых записей Удаление старых записей Изменение значений полей Изменение структуры таблицы Сортировка строк.
26 Справка Это таблица, которая содержит интересующие пользователя сведения, извлеченные из базы данных.
27 Режим поиска информации в БД Команда (запрос к БД) Условие поиска СУБДБД Справка В командах СУБД условие поиска вводится в компьютер в форме логического выражения Логическое выражение – это некоторое высказывание, Представленное в символьной форме, которое может быть Истинным или ложным
28 Знаки отношений Равно = Не равно Больше > Меньше < Больше или равно >= Меньше или равно
29 Выполнение отношений для символьных величин Две символьные величины равны друг другу, если их длина одинакова и все соответствующие символы совпадают. При выполнении отношений между символьными величинами сравниваются внутренние коды символов.
30 Условия поиска и логические выражения. Простые логические выражения – выражения, которые состоят из имени поля логического типа или одного отношения. СУБД имеют возможность использовать в отношениях арифметические выражения.
31 Примеры Справка УЧЕНИК для АЛГЕБРА> (РУССКИЙ+АЛГЕБРА+ХИМИЯ+ФИЗИКА +ИСТОРИЯ+МУЗЫКА)/6 Справка ДАТА для ОСАДКИ=ДОЖДЬ Справка ДАТА, ВЛАЖНОСТЬ для ДАВЛЕНИЕ > 745 Справка ФАМИЛИЯ для ТАНЦЫ.
32 Сложные логические выражения. Выражения, содержащие логические операции: логическое отрицание, логическое умножение, Логическое сложение. Примеры: Справка НАЗВАНИЕ для не АВТОР=Бе Справка НАЗВАНИЕ, ГОД для АВТОР=А и ГОД=1990 и ГОД
33 Сортировка, удаление и добавление записей. Сортировка – это процесс упорядочения записей в таблице по некоторому условию. Сортировать: По назначению какого поля производить сортировку? В каком порядке сортировать записи? В каком файле хранить отсортированную таблицу?
34 Сортировка Сортировать по / Ключ сортировки «А» по возрастанию «Б» по убыванию Возможна сортировка по значению нескольких полей. Пример: Сортировать Библиотека по Автор/А, Название /А
35 Команды удаления записей из БД: Удалить все и удалить для Команды добавления записей в готовую БД: Добавить (записи заносятся в конец таблицы).
36 Проектирование, создание, заполнение. Проектирование – теоретическое построение Информационной модели. Заполнение – ввод данных С клавиатуры в поля таблицы Открытого файла БД Создание – формирование структуры Таблицы в процессе работы в среде СУБД, открытие файла
37 Связывание таблиц. Один-ко-многимОдин-ко-многим – каждой записи в одной (главной) таблице могут соответствовать несколько записей другой (подчиненной) таблице, а запись в подчиненной таблице не может иметь более одной соответствующей ей записи в главной таблице.
38 Многие-ко-многим – одной записи в первой таблице могут соответствовать несколько записей во второй таблице и, наоборот, одной записи во второй таблице – несколько записей в первой таблице.
Еще похожие презентации в нашем архиве:
© 2024 MyShared Inc.
All rights reserved.